FAQ: How do I restore the Gridsmith crossword generator's dictionary vault after a failed release?

If a release of Gridsmith fails mid-deploy, the clue dictionary vault may remain sealed, and the generator will refuse to produce puzzles until it is reopened. Do not retry the pipeline, as repeated attempts extend the lockout window. Instead, roll back to the last tagged build, verify the checksum of the dictionary bundle, and then unseal the vault manually. Unsealing requires the recovery passphrase below.

unlock words, fafog-yagap: julvan-rusix-rusdor-quenath-drumir-wenir-sileth-julael-aldion-julael-frador-giliel-tameth-ulador

## Tuning

The receipt mailer (Almsgate) batches donation receipts and sends through the Thornquay relay. On-call: if the queue backs up, resist the urge to crank batch size — the relay rate-limits per connection, and bigger batches just mean bigger retries. Scale worker count first, then shorten the flush interval. Dedupe window must stay longer than the retry horizon or donors get duplicate receipts, which generates tickets. All knobs live in one place and are read at worker start. Current production values follow.

tuning table, kajop-yafof:
QUOTAS = {
    "wenath": 10,
    "ulaael": 5,
}

**Postmortem timeline — Farelight pricing experiment**

14:22 — On-call paged after checkout conversions dropped sharply on the Farelight platform. Investigation showed the ticket-pricing experiment had begun serving the treatment price to 100% of traffic instead of the intended 10% split, due to a misconfigured rollout flag pushed earlier that afternoon. Experiment was halted at 14:41 and prices reverted. The deploy responsible was identified by the token recorded below.

session token of fadug-hahap = htk3_554

Subject: DR drill results — Harrowfield telemetry gateway. Team, Thursday's disaster-recovery drill for the Ploughline farm-equipment telemetry gateway went cleanly: we failed over from the Dunmere site to the Coldbrook standby in eleven minutes, and tractor telemetry resumed with no data loss. For future maintainers: the failover script requires unsealing the Ploughline credentials vault at the standby site. For the next drill, unseal it using the recovery passphrase noted below.

recovery phrase for bawef-kagag: druath-aldix-brieth-weniel-sorox